| As of the Period Ended | July 4, 2026 / Gross Carrying Amount | July 4, 2026 / Accumulated Amortization | July 4, 2026 / Net Intangibles | December 31, 2025 / Gross Carrying Amount | December 31, 2025 / Accumulated Amortization | December 31, 2025 / Net Intangibles |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Customer relationships | $2,390.0 | $(165.2) | $2,224.8 | $400.6 | $(117.6) | $283.0 |
| Developed technology | 443.4 | (41.5) | 401.9 | 114.6 | (32.3) | 82.3 |
| Patents and other | 153.5 | (86.6) | 66.9 | 58.9 | (54.9) | 4.0 |
| Finite-lived intangible total | 2,986.9 | (293.3) | 2,693.6 | 574.1 | (204.8) | 369.3 |
| Indefinite-lived intangibles | 382.8 | — | 382.8 | 63.3 | — | 63.3 |
| Other intangible assets | $3,369.7 | $(293.3) | $3,076.4 | $637.4 | $(204.8) | $432.6 |

- What is ITT's finite lived intangible assets - gross?
- ITT (ITT) reported finite lived intangible assets - gross of $2.99B in Q2 2026.
- How has ITT's finite lived intangible assets - gross changed year-over-year?
- ITT's finite lived intangible assets - gross increased by 422.4% year-over-year, from $571.8M to $2.99B.
- What is the long-term trend for ITT's finite lived intangible assets - gross?
-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), ITT's finite lived intangible assets - gross has grown at a 20.5%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$226.2M to $574.1M.
- What does finite lived intangible assets - gross mean?
- This metric tracks the total historical cost of intangible assets that have a defined useful life, such as patents, software licenses, or customer relationships. It excludes assets with indefinite lives like certain trademarks or goodwill. It is a key indicator of the company's investment in intellectual property and intangible competitive advantages.
